Ordinals
beta
Sat 1327161051073357
decimal
320864.1051073357
degree
0°110864′320″1051073357‴
percentile
63.19814535872547%
name
elhvfujpjjw
cycle
0
epoch
1
period
159
block
320864
offset
1051073357
timestamp
2014-09-15 20:07:12 UTC
rarity
common
prev
next